grievous

English

/ɡɹiː.vəs/, /ɡɹiː.viː.əs/

adj
Definitions
  • Causing grief, pain or sorrow.
  • Serious, grave, dire or dangerous.

Etymology

Derived from Middle English greven derived from Old French grever (burden) derived from Latin gravō (I burden, weigh down, oppress) root from Proto-Indo-European *gʷreh₂- (heavy, strong).
